The ingredients needed to make Mediterranean Fish Pie:
- Get to taste Salt
- Prepare 1 round sheet of puff pastry
- Make ready 400 g ricotta cheese (cream)
- Take 4 small eggs
- Make ready 150 g small prawns cooked or uncooked
- Make ready 150 g sword fish (salmon or cod)
- Take 50 g sundried tomatoes
- Get 50 g unsalted peeled pistachios
- Get 50 g stale bread or breadcrumbs
- Prepare Juice of 1 lime or lemon
- Get Chopped chives
Steps to make Mediterranean Fish Pie:
- Marinade the prawns in the lime juice for at least 30 mins. In a chopper, whizz up tomatoes, pistachios and bread
- In a bowl mix the ricotta and chives. Add the beaten eggs, saving some for glazing the pastry. Mix very well
- Add tomato mixture and mix. Drain prawns add them and the fish, salt to taste. Mix well.
- Put the pastry in a round baking tray and blind bake at 180 for 5-10 mins. Add mixture. Turn down the edges. Glaze with egg and decorate with sliced sundried tomatoes if you wish. Bake until golden brown, about 40 mins. Serve lukewarm or even cold :)
